Taman Bkt Perdana in Batu Pahat, Johor recorded 18 subsale transactions in 2025, with a median price of RM460K and a median price per square foot (PSF) of RM278.

This area consists exclusively of residential properties, with no commercial listings recorded.

Price remained flat, and PSF growth was PSF remained flat. The median price is RM460K, with most transactions falling within a stable range of RM230K to RM782K, and a typical market range of RM360K to RM560K.

Most transactions involved 2 - 2 1/2 storey terraced, with high diversity across multiple property types.

Price per square foot shows a median of RM278, though individual units vary from RM205 to RM350 in the core range. The broader market spans RM228.50 to RM326.50, indicating diverse property characteristics. A wider spread (IQR: RM98.00) and deviation (MAD: RM72) indicate significant PSF variations, likely due to diverse property types or conditions.
